Cardboard Shadow BoxesShipping boxes arrive at doorsteps constantly, offering an endless supply of sturdy cardboard just waiting for a second life. Couples can slice these boxes into shallow frames to create personalized shadow boxes that commemorate their relationship. The magic lies in layering scrap papers, old ticket stubs, dried flowers from past dates, and magazine clippings to build a three-dimensional collage. Using non-toxic glue and utility knives, partners can design individual boxes that fit together like a puzzle, or collaborate on a single master piece. This craft allows couples to walk down memory lane, sharing stories about the memorabilia they choose to include in their display.

Wine Bottle Candle HoldersInstead of tossing empty glass bottles into the recycling bin after a romantic dinner, couples can repurpose them into elegant home decor. With a simple glass-cutting kit or some thick cotton string, rubbing alcohol, and cold water, bottles can be safely split to create custom candle holders. Sanding down the rough edges ensures safety, while the smooth glass surface becomes a blank canvas for artistic expression. Partners can use leftover acrylic paints or metallic markers to draw intricate patterns, abstract shapes, or meaningful dates onto the glass. Inserting a soy tealight or a beeswax taper candle instantly creates a warm, ambient glow that illuminates the collaborative artwork.

Magazine Mosaic Wall ArtOld glossies, catalogs, and junk mail are packed with vibrant colors and rich textures that usually go straight to the landfill. A mosaic art night allows couples to rip or cut these colorful pages into tiny squares, triangles, and fluid shapes to build a stunning visual tapestry. Drawing a simple shared design onto a piece of scrap wood or heavy cardboard, such as a silhouette of a favorite vacation spot or a symbolic heart, provides the foundation. Partners then work side-by-side, sorting through shades of blue, green, and gold to fill in the design like a puzzle. The final textured masterpiece serves as a vivid reminder of a night spent collaborating piece by piece.

Aluminum Can EmbossingEmpty soda or sparkling water cans possess a hidden metallic beauty that is surprisingly easy to unlock. With standard kitchen shears, couples can carefully cut off the tops and bottoms of the cans, splitting the middle section to create flat aluminum sheets. Using a blunt tool like an empty ballpoint pen or a wooden stylus, partners can press intricate designs into the soft metal from the backside, creating a raised, embossed effect. Popular designs include floral patterns, celestial maps, or geometric borders. Applying a thin coat of dark acrylic paint and gently wiping it away leaves pigment in the grooves, giving the shiny metal an elegant, antique look that can be framed or turned into unique coasters.
